详解python pycharm与cmd中制表符不一样

 更新时间:2025年08月26日 11:10:03   作者:五月天的尾巴  
本文主要介绍了python pycharm与cmd中制表符不一样,这个问题通常是因为PyCharm和命令行(CMD)使用的制表符(tab)的宽度不同导致的,下面就来介绍一下解决方法,感兴趣的可以了解一下

这个问题通常是因为PyCharm和命令行(CMD)使用的制表符(tab)的宽度不同导致的。在PyCharm中,制表符可能被展开为空格(通常是4个),而在CMD中,制表符通常是8个空格宽。

如下图:Pycharm中\t占4个空格

Cmd中\t占8个空格

解决方法:

1、统一制表符的宽度:在PyCharm的设置中,可以将制表符的宽度设置为与CMD中相同的宽度。

打开PyCharm的设置(settings/Preferences)。

进入“Editor” -> “Code Style”。

选择“Python”或你使用的语言,然后在“Tabs and Indents”中设置“Use tab character”并设置宽度为8。

以下为Pycharm2023版本的截图

2、将所有的制表符转换为空格:在PyCharm中,可以设置将制表符自动转换为等效的空格。

进入“Editor” -> “Code Style” -> “Python”。

在“Tabs and Indents”中,选择“Use spaces”而不是“Use tabs”。

设置“Indent”为你想要的空格数,通常与CMD中的制表符宽度相同。

到此这篇关于详解python pycharm与cmd中制表符不一样的文章就介绍到这了,更多相关python pycharm与cmd制表符内容请搜索脚本之家以前的文章或继续浏览下面的相关文章希望大家以后多多支持脚本之家! 

相关文章

  • Python正则表达式急速入门(小结)

    Python正则表达式急速入门(小结)

    这篇文章主要介绍了Python正则表达式急速入门(小结),文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
    2019-12-12
  • PyTorch中dataloader制作自定义数据集的实现示例

    PyTorch中dataloader制作自定义数据集的实现示例

    本文主要介绍了PyTorch中dataloader制作自定义数据集的实现示例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
    2025-05-05
  • Python从视频中提取音频的操作

    Python从视频中提取音频的操作

    这篇文章主要介绍了Python从视频中提取音频的操作,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
    2021-04-04
  • python3.12.7降级到3.10.0的方法步骤

    python3.12.7降级到3.10.0的方法步骤

    本文主要介绍了python3.12.7降级到3.10.0的方法步骤,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
    2024-12-12
  • Python matplotlib实战之雷达图绘制

    Python matplotlib实战之雷达图绘制

    雷达图(Radar Chart),也被称为蛛网图或星型图,是一种用于可视化多个变量之间关系的图表形式,本文主要为大家介绍了如何使用Matplotlib绘制雷达图,需要的小伙伴可以参考下
    2023-08-08
  • pandas如何删除没有列名的列浅析

    pandas如何删除没有列名的列浅析

    这篇文章主要给大家介绍了关于pandas如何删除没有列名的列的相关资料,需要的朋友可以参考下
    2021-11-11
  • Python+ChatGPT制作一个AI实用百宝箱

    Python+ChatGPT制作一个AI实用百宝箱

    ChatGPT最近在互联网掀起了一阵热潮,其高度智能化的功能能够给我们现实生活带来诸多的便利。本文就来用Python和ChatGPT制作一个AI实用百宝箱吧
    2023-02-02
  • Python使用Numpy实现Kmeans算法的步骤详解

    Python使用Numpy实现Kmeans算法的步骤详解

    将物理或抽象对象的集合分成由类似的对象组成的多个类的过程被称为聚类。这篇文章主要介绍了Python使用Numpy实现Kmeans算法,需要的朋友可以参考下
    2021-11-11
  • Python进程间通信multiprocess代码实例

    Python进程间通信multiprocess代码实例

    这篇文章主要介绍了Python进程间通信multiprocess代码实例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下
    2020-03-03
  • python 实现银行卡号查询银行名称和简称功能

    python 实现银行卡号查询银行名称和简称功能

    这篇文章主要介绍了python 实现银行卡号查询银行名称和简称功能,本文通过实例代码补充介绍了基于PyQT5+OpenCv实现银行卡号识别功能,感兴趣的朋友一起看看吧
    2023-11-11

最新评论